Understanding US Regulations and Safety Standards
In the United States, the distribution of prescription medications is strictly regulated. The main federal body supervising this sector is the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), together with state boards of drug store.
A legitimate web drug store operating in the USA need to stick to strict standards:
- Valid Prescription Requirement: A legitimate online drug store will constantly require a valid prescription from a certified healthcare supplier. Websites providing "no prescription needed" controlled compounds are prohibited and harmful.
- United States Licensure: They need to be accredited by the state board of pharmacy in the state where they operate, as well as the state where the patient lives.
- Physical Address and Pharmacist Access: Legitimate sites supply a physical address in the US and offer access to a licensed pharmacist to address questions.
Verified vs. Unverified Online Pharmacies
To help consumers differentiate in between safe service providers and rogue operators, companies like the National Association of Boards of Pharmacy (NABP) established the VIPPS (Verified Internet Pharmacy Practice Sites) program, now transitioning into the (. pharmacy) high-level domain.

Dangers Associated with Rogue Online Pharmacies
Alternatively, buying medications from unverified websites postures serious health and financial threats. The FDA and the World Health Organization (WHO) caution that rogue sites may provide:
- Counterfeit Drugs: Pills which contain no active ingredient, the wrong active component, or poisonous substances (such as fentanyl in counterfeit Pain Relief Treatments relievers).
- Expired Medications: Drugs that have actually broken down and lost their efficacy.
- Improper Storage: Medications that need specific temperature level controls (like insulin) messed up by improper shipping conditions.
- Identity Theft: Compromised monetary information and insecure data handling.
How to Verify an US Internet Pharmacy
Before submitting a prescription or charge card info, patients ought to carry out a couple of easy checks:
- Look for the.Pharmacy Seal: Check if the website uses the . pharmacy domain, which is heavily vetted by the NABP.
- Inspect the NABP Safe Site List: Visit Safe.Pharmacy to search for certified online drug stores.
- Verify State Licensure: Visit your state's Board of Pharmacy site to verify the drug store holds an active, tidy license in your state.
- Assess the Consultation Process: If a site identifies conditions and prescribes medication solely based upon an online questionnaire without a direct doctor-patient relationship, avoid.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Is it legal to buy medications from online drug stores?
Yes, it is totally legal to buy medications from online pharmacies in the USA, provided the drug store is appropriately accredited and needs a legitimate prescription from a certified US doctor.
2. Can I use my health insurance coverage with a web pharmacy?
The majority of legitimate online drug stores accept significant health insurance coverage strategies, Medicare, and Medicaid. Nevertheless, it is very important to examine if the particular online drug store is in-network for your supplier to maximize your coverage.
3. Are online drug stores cheaper than regional pharmacies?
Prices vary. While some online pharmacies provide competitive pricing and generic options, insurance coverage copays at local chain drug stores might in some cases be similar. It is constantly smart to compare prices before buying.
4. How can I tell if an online drug store is running unlawfully?
Indication consist of:
- Not needing a prescription.
- Running without a certified pharmacist available for consultation.
- Providing prices that appear "too great to be real."
- Lacking a physical address or contact contact number in the United States.
5. Can I purchase medications from Canadian or international online pharmacies?
Technically, the FDA notes that importing prescription Order Pain Relief Drugs from foreign nations is unlawful most of the times, even if it is for personal usage. While the FDA traditionally exercises enforcement discretion for little amounts of specific non-controlled medications, doing so brings intrinsic risks regarding product credibility and safety. It is constantly safest to adhere to validated US-based web drug stores.
